I would also refuse to provide all of this information via insecure channels. You certainly can ask about the need for a passport copy being sent since that really has nothing to do with securing the payment. You can also ask to pay the balance via the same method as the deposit .. start that way at least and let them tell why it cant be done. Are you using the same form of payment as the deposit? How was the deposit received by the lodge? What kind of receipt did you receive? And upstream you mentioned the DCC issue.. how will that be addressed this time?
As you say any reasonable operator will understand your concerns and if not, I'd be a bit concerned with supplying all of my personal data.